The Southern Africa Branch explores the impacts on the mariner and wider maritime network of reducing sea service requirements following simulator training. Administrations around the globe are considering - and a few have already made provision for - a reduction in the sea time requirement to obtain the first level COC (based on time spent on a simulator). This lively discussion aims to identify the key criteria SAMSA might consider in the future formulation and development of its guidelines and regulations.
